Nationals Secure First Four-Game Series Win Over Braves Since 2016

Trevor Williams and a strong bullpen performance lead Washington to a 3-1 victory, marking a rare series triumph against Atlanta.

  • Williams allowed only one run over 5 2/3 innings, lowering his ERA to 2.22.
  • Washington's bullpen combined to shut down Atlanta's offense, yielding just one run over four games.
  • Joey Meneses' two-run double in the third inning provided crucial runs for the Nationals.
  • Atlanta's offense struggled, scoring three or fewer runs in 11 of their 14 losses in May.
  • The Nationals' aggressive base running added pressure, with three stolen bases in the third inning alone.
